Android原始碼學習,遇到的錯誤集合。
阿新 • • 發佈:2020-12-12
Android.mk檔案的學習
ninja: error: unknown target 'MODULES-IN-packages-apps-myhellos'
解決辦法:
我的Android.mk檔案中的最後,$(BUILD_PACKAGES),…不是PACKAGES,而是PACKAGE!!!
想罵自己了。
ninja:error:'packages/apps/**app/app/src/*****',needed by 'out/target/product/generic_arm64/obj/APPS/***_intermediates/package.apl',missing and no known rule to make it
原因以及解決辦法:
原始碼編譯後生成的out目錄不完整,需要你重新make一下整個原始碼生成完整的out目錄。
**編譯時出現
unused parameter [-Werror,-Wunused-parameter]
可通過在 cflags裡邊 新增 “-Wno-unused-parameter” 進行解決
**